My cousin sent me this photo, taken in 1966, of his band, made up of his classmates. My cousin is at the far left, playing lead on a Stratocaster. The young drummer is Red, who plays for us still. The drum kits were very simple in those days, with usually just one mounted tom and one cymbal. Plus the high hat, floor tom, snare and bass drum, of course.
I thought it might be interesting to you to see what it was like in the 60s here in Manila. We called the bands "combos."
